The Audio Hardware Setup

The sound architecture of the Galaxy A36 5G relies on two primary features. These are the inclusion of a stereo speaker system and the exclusion of the traditional 3.5mm audio jack. These specifications immediately define the user experience for sound playback. Samsung has opted for a contemporary audio setup focused on digital and wireless connectivity.

The Power of Stereo Speakers

The most impactful audio upgrade in the A-series over its older, entry-level siblings is the presence of stereo speakers. Stereo sound uses two separate channels—left and right—to create an immersive soundstage. This setup significantly improves immersion compared to a mono speaker configuration.

In the Galaxy A36, the stereo setup is hybrid. One dedicated speaker is located on the bottom edge of the phone. The second speaker is the earpiece, which doubles as the left channel. This creates a wider, more balanced sound distribution. When watching videos or playing games in landscape mode, sound effects and music can travel across the screen. This makes content feel more dynamic and realistic. The stereo effect adds crucial depth to the audio landscape.

Driver and Tuning Philosophy

Samsung generally tunes its mid-range speakers for clarity in the mid-range and highs. This ensures that voices in podcasts, dialogue in movies, and notification sounds are clear and crisp. The drivers themselves are often optimized for efficiency rather than raw power. This helps preserve battery life while maintaining adequate loudness.

The Galaxy A36 speakers are powered by software optimization, including Dolby Atmos support. This technology is not a hardware feature but a virtual surround sound layer. It processes the audio output to create a spatial, three-dimensional effect, particularly noticeable when listening to Dolby-optimized content. This tuning philosophy targets the everyday user who streams content and takes calls. It aims to provide a pleasant and clear audio experience without the expectation of deep, booming bass.

Loudspeaker Performance Review

Evaluating loudspeaker performance involves looking at several key metrics. These include maximum volume, frequency response (bass, mids, and highs), and the ability to handle complex audio without distortion. The Galaxy A36 performs consistently with its mid-range positioning.

Volume and Peak Loudness

The maximum volume of the Samsung Galaxy A36 is robust and satisfactory for most environments. Due to the stereo setup, the perceived loudness is higher and more distributed than on previous mono-speaker models. This makes the phone suitable for playing music in a small room or watching a movie outdoors.

However, like most smartphones, pushing the volume to its absolute maximum may introduce minor artifacts. Distortion can sometimes creep in when the phone is pushed to 90% or 100% volume, especially with bass-heavy tracks. For typical listening, keeping the volume between 60% and 80% offers the best balance of loudness and fidelity. The overall loudness is competitive with other devices in its class, offering enough power for casual listening.

Clarity, Mid-Range, and Highs

The clarity of the A36 speakers is a major strength. The phone handles the mid-range—where most human voices and primary musical instruments reside—with precision. Dialogue in videos remains easy to understand, even against background noise or music. This focus on vocal clarity is a hallmark of Samsung’s general tuning strategy.

High frequencies (treble) are well-represented, contributing to the perceived “sparkle” in music. Cymbals and string instruments sound sharp without being overly harsh or tinny. This balance prevents listener fatigue over longer periods. The effective management of the mid-range and highs is crucial for an enjoyable streaming experience on platforms like Netflix or YouTube.

Bass Response and Depth

Bass performance is the typical limitation for mid-range smartphone speakers. The Galaxy A36, while employing stereo sound, still relies on small, compact drivers. These cannot move enough air to produce deep, resonant sub-bass frequencies.

The bass response is present but mostly focused on the upper-bass and lower-mid frequencies. You hear the rhythm and punch of a bass line, but you do not feel the deep rumble. Compared to flagship phones with larger acoustic chambers, the A36 sounds slightly thinner in the low-end. The Dolby Atmos processing helps create a sense of fullness, but it cannot overcome the physical constraints of the speaker size. For rich, deep bass, users must rely on external headphones or a dedicated Bluetooth speaker.

Wired Audio Experience: The Missing 3.5mm Jack

The biggest point of contention for many traditional users is the absence of the 3.5mm headphone jack. The Samsung Galaxy A36 joins the trend set by most modern smartphones, including many in Samsung’s own A-series from the A34 onwards. This decision forces users to adapt their listening habits.

The Transition to USB-C Audio

All wired audio input and output is channeled through the device’s single USB Type-C 2.0 port. This move is driven by several factors. It allows manufacturers to achieve thinner designs and improve the device’s IP67 water and dust resistance rating. Removing the jack frees up valuable internal space that Samsung uses for components like the large 5,000mAh battery.

To use traditional wired headphones, the user must purchase a USB-C to 3.5mm adapter (often called a dongle). This adapter must contain an integrated Digital-to-Analog Converter (DAC). Since the A36 does not have a dedicated internal DAC chip for the 3.5mm port, the adapter handles the digital-to-analog conversion. This is a crucial point for potential buyers.

Impact on Audiophiles and Casual Listeners

For the casual listener, the change is a minor inconvenience that requires carrying an adapter. They can easily purchase an affordable third-party or genuine Samsung adapter.

For audiophiles, the change is more complex. The audio quality is now highly dependent on the quality of the external DAC/adapter used. A high-quality USB-C DAC can potentially deliver better audio fidelity than an internal 3.5mm jack. This is because the DAC is external to the phone’s internal noise and interference. However, using a cheap, low-quality adapter can lead to poor sound quality, lower volume, and connectivity issues. Audiophiles gain flexibility but lose the immediate convenience of a standard port. They must invest in a quality adapter or USB-C headphones.

Wireless Audio Connectivity

Wireless listening has become the dominant method for audio consumption. The Samsung Galaxy A36 supports modern Bluetooth standards to ensure a high-quality, stable connection with earbuds and headphones.

Bluetooth Codec Support

The Galaxy A36 5G features Bluetooth 5.4. This is a very recent and high-performance standard, ensuring excellent stability and lower power consumption. More importantly, the phone supports several key audio codecs.

Samsung prioritizes its proprietary Scalable Codec for use with Galaxy Buds. This codec dynamically adjusts the bitrate to maintain a stable, high-quality connection, especially in congested wireless environments. For third-party devices, the A36 supports standard codecs like SBC and AAC. AAC offers good quality for Apple and many general-purpose wireless devices. Depending on the regional model and software updates, the A36 may also support high-resolution codecs like LDAC. High-resolution codecs are necessary for transmitting lossless or near-lossless audio data wirelessly. This is a key feature for audiophiles who prefer wireless freedom.

Wireless Latency and Stability

Bluetooth 5.4 is highly effective at minimizing audio latency. Latency is the delay between a sound being generated on the phone and the user hearing it through their wireless device. Low latency is critical for competitive gaming and watching videos. Significant lag can break immersion and ruin the experience.

The A36 performs well in this regard. When paired with low-latency earbuds, the audio syncs seamlessly with video content, especially for gaming. The stability of the connection is strong, thanks to the efficiency of Bluetooth 5.4 and the robust processing power of the Snapdragon 6 Gen 3 chipset. This ensures fewer dropouts and a reliable connection, even when the phone is in a pocket or bag.

Call Quality and Microphones

A smartphone’s primary function remains communication. The audio system extends beyond media playback to encompass microphone quality and voice clarity during calls. The Galaxy A36 features a multi-microphone array. The phone uses two microphones on the bottom and one on the top.

Voice Clarity and Noise Suppression

The multi-microphone setup allows the A36 to implement effective noise suppression technology. During phone calls, these microphones work together to isolate the user’s voice. They actively filter out ambient background noise such as traffic, wind, or conversation.

This results in clear, crisp voice transmission for the person on the other end of the line. The quality is reliable for both standard voice calls and Voice over LTE (VoLTE) or Voice over Wi-Fi (VoWi-Fi) calls. For video conferencing and voice recording, the clarity is professional and suitable for general use. The internal processing minimizes common artifacts like echo and excessive plosives (loud P and T sounds).

Recording Quality for Content Creators

For users who record voice notes, interviews, or short videos, the microphone performance is important. The A36 provides solid quality for mobile recording. The phone accurately captures the user’s voice without excessive compression. While it does not replace a dedicated external microphone, the built-in array is highly capable for casual content creation. Its ability to capture 4K video is complemented by clean audio recording at 30fps.

Software Enhancements: Dolby Atmos and EQ

Samsung’s One UI operating system provides several crucial software enhancements for the A36’s audio experience. These tools allow users to personalize the sound output.

The Dolby Atmos Experience

Dolby Atmos is enabled by default in the A36 and can be applied to both loudspeaker and headphone audio. When enabled, it widens the soundstage and adds a sense of verticality to the audio. This creates a fuller, more enveloping sound.

While the effect is limited by the hardware, it significantly improves the immersion for cinematic content. Users should experiment with the different Dolby Atmos modes offered by Samsung. These typically include options for Movie, Music, and Voice. The Movie mode generally provides the most dramatic, spatial effect.

Adapt Sound and Equalizer Customization

The A36 includes a comprehensive equalizer (EQ) interface. This allows users to manually adjust frequency bands to suit their musical preferences. Users can boost the bass, emphasize the mids for vocals, or heighten the treble.

Furthermore, Samsung offers an “Adapt Sound” feature. This is a hearing optimization tool. It runs a quick test or asks for the user’s age to tune the audio profile specifically to their hearing sensitivity. This personalization is a powerful feature for ensuring optimal audio clarity for every individual user. It helps mitigate age-related high-frequency loss by subtly boosting specific tones. This level of customization ensures the A36 delivers a tailored listening experience.
